Connotation = FEELINGS/VIBE of a word.
IT IS NOT THE SAME AS DEFINITION!!
All of these words have the same definition:
stench, odor, aroma, perfume, scent.
The definition of these words is A TYPE OF SMELL.
But you know good and well that you'd feel some type of way if one of these words were used to describe YOU!!!

DENOTATION = definition
Technically, "segregate" means separate.
But the context in which you use a word might just not be appropriate! It can change the whole VIBE, or CONNOTATION!
It would sound strange to say "I segregate my pencils and pens."

The MEDIA is clever with connotation!!
News media can twist a situation by choosing a synonym with a much different feeling, or connotation.
